Hi, The following change
2012-05-03 Jason Merrill <ja...@redhat.com> * config/i386/i386.c (ix86_code_end): Set DECL_IGNORED_P on the pc thunk. * dwarf2out.c (output_aranges): Skip DECL_IGNORED_P functions. (dwarf2out_finish): Likewise. caused the length field of a debug aranges table to sometimes be too big. This causes DWARF readers that rely on the length field (dwz/binutils) and not just on the terminator of the table (elfutils) to read the wrong values on subsequent aranges tables. This can be fixed by making the same change in size_of_aranges: 2013-03-21 Mark Wielaard <m...@redhat.com> * dwarf2out.c (size_of_aranges): Skip DECL_IGNORED_P functions. Cheers, Mark
